EFI brute force chips? any suggestions or waist of time?

Hello everyone i own a 09 brute force 750 and i'm lookin too get some bigger numbers outta the motor. i was thinkin of starting with a chip and some exhaust. but i have no idea what too buy for a chip or if it's even gonna make a difference.

anyone out there know which one's are good and which one's are a scam?

any help would be nice... thanks

All the PCIII does is adjust your fuel air mixture as well but it has the most tunability off all the available boxes. It does help alot when putting on pipe or snorkels and such as you are able to tune the quad at every rpm level when hooked up to a laptop.
